Gala offers Spanish favourite

(14 July 2005 00:00)
Gala coffee products

The first premium Spanish coffee to hit the food service market has been launched by Gala Coffee and Tea to capitalise on the popularity of freshly ground Continental coffee in the UK.

The Templo Cafés range is blended and roasted at Gala's sister company, Union Tostadores, situated in the famous Rioja wine-producing region of north-east Spain.

"The taste of the coffee has also been developed with UK consumers in mind and is mild and mellow," said Jim Cain, food service manager at Gala Coffee and Tea.

Templo is already a well-established brand in Spain, accounting for 18% of out-of-home coffee sales, and a number of Templo Cafés-branded coffee bars are already established in major towns and cities across the country.

Outlets stocking Templo will be supplied with a host of point of sale material including branded cups and saucers, mugs and napkins, T-shirts and clocks.
